Robinson-O’Hagan named SEC Men’s Field Athlete of the Week to start outdoor season

BIRMINGHAM, Ala. – Ole Miss track & field All-American senior Tarik Robinson-O’Hagan has been named the SEC Men’s Field Athlete of the Week to start the 2026 outdoor campaign, the conference office announced on Tuesday afternoon.

Robinson-O’Hagan had a historic weekend in Oxford at the Ole Miss Classic, taking home the top spots of the hammer throw and shot put. The 12-time All-American opened his final outdoor campaign by unleashing an eye-opening 77.62m/254-8 in the third round of the hammer to shatter both the facility and Ole Miss records.

His powerful throw ranks as the best all-time this early into the collegiate season (March 20), and it makes Robinson-O’Hagan the second-best American-born collegian. Overall, Robinson-O’Hagan now ranks second in SEC history, 11th in collegiate history and 16th in American history, and for 2026 he leads all Americans and ranks eighth worldwide.

Last week, Robinson-O’Hagan’s hammer distance coupled with his 20.88m outdoor shot PR put him at 98.50m for the shot/hammer combination, making him the first collegian to surpass 98 meters.

His stellar weekend continued with Saturday’s performance in the shot put, where he emerged victorious behind a 20.42m/67-0 hurl. His winning throw was nearly three meters ahead of the silver medalist for the event. Robinson-O’Hagan hasn’t recorded an outdoor shot attempt below 20 meters since his freshman campaign at the NCAA Outdoor Championships.

Ole Miss track & field will take this week off before splitting squad for the Stanford Invite and LSU’s Battle on the Bayou, both scheduled for April 3-4.
